Theodore Carter Brewer

Military

Ted Brewer enlisted in the Army Air Corps a week after Pearl Harbor, aged 19 years. He served with the 62nd Troop Carrier Squadron in French Morocco, Tunisia, Castelvetrano -Sicily (taking part in Operation Husky). The unit was then assigned to RAF Saltby where they trained for D-Day. He was awarded the Air Medal for outstanding performance of duty in the Sicilian campaign and the Oak Leaf Cluster for his service during Operation Market Garden. He died in 1976.
